CUBNAC

Preparation: The following answers and questions can be used in a
Cubnac presentation (based on the Johnny Carson "Carnac" routine.) A
Cub Scout dresses in a turban and cape and his assistant carries in
envelopes with questions inside. After Cubnac holds each envelope to
his forehead in order to "telepathically" come up with the answer (it
is written on the outside of each envelope), he states the answer out
loud, opens the envelope and reads the question. The boys can ham this
up as much as they want.

ANSWER: Dances with Wolves
QUESTION: What would you call a den leader who square dances with her
den?

ANSWER: I Can Bear No More
QUESTION: What does a new Webelos Scout say?

ANSWER: Bobcat
QUESTION: What would you call Robert Cat if you were a close friend?

ANSWER: Bear, Aaron, and Wells Fargo
QUESTON: Name a rank, a Hank, and a bank.

ANSWER: Rankled
QUESTION: What happens to patches on your uniform after washing?

ANSWER: Arrow of Light
QUESTION: What would you call 20 candles in a straight line?

ANSWER: Tiger Paws
QUESTION: What do you call a group of Tiger fathers?
